Senior Center Director / Municipal Agent for the Elderly
Full time salary position at the Lebanon Senior Center
- Monday-Friday 8AM-4PM (with some evening events)
- Compensation:
- Starting Annual Salary: $52,142
- Annual Salary as of July 1, 2026: $53,445
- Annual Salary after 6 months probationary period: $59,384
Responsibilities
- Serves as the Municipal Agent for the Elderly in accordance with CGA 7-127b.
- Provides outreach, information, and assistance to senior residents regarding available community, state, and federal resources and benefits.
- Assists elderly residents in accessing and applying for programs and services, and reports identified needs and service gaps to the First Selectman and the Department of Aging and Disability Services.
- Directs all operations of the Senior Center, including planning and coordination of recreational, educational, health, and social service programs.
- Supervises staff and volunteers, including transportation personnel, and oversees scheduling, performance, and personnel recommendations.
- Manages transportation services, nutrition programs (including Meals on Wheels coordination), and weekly senior programming.
- Oversees budgets for the Senior Center and transportation services, including preparation, monitoring, reporting, and presentation to Boards as required.
- Develops and implements new programs, special events, and grant-funded initiatives to enhance senior services.
- Maintains partnerships with community organizations, social service agencies, and municipal departments.
- Ensures compliance with required certifications, training, and state regulations.
- Oversees communications, marketing, and outreach, including newsletters, website content, and social media.
- Maintains accurate records, data tracking, and confidentiality of all client and personnel information.
- Promotes a welcoming, supportive environment for senior residents and responds to evolving community needs.
- Performs additional duties as required to support the Senior Center and municipal aging services.

Qualifications
- Minimum of a bachelor’s degree with two years of experience in senior or social services or associate’s degree with more than four years of experience preferred.
- Four years of experience in senior or social service programs without a degree.
- Supervisory experience.
